COCONUT CEREAL-TREAT CARROTS
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Categories dessert
Time 1h35m
Yield 12 carrots
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Line a 9-inch pie plate with plastic wrap, leaving an overhang. Lightly butter the plastic wrap and set aside.
- Melt the butter in a medium saucepan over low heat. Add the marshmallows and stir until melted and smooth, about 3 minutes. Tint bright orange with food coloring. Remove from the heat and stir in the cereal and coconut until well coated. Transfer the mixture to the pie plate. Fold the overhanging plastic wrap over the mixture and press to evenly pack into the dish. Let cool until firm, about 1 hour.
- Meanwhile, cut the sour apple twists into 3-inch pieces. Using kitchen shears, fringe the candy, leaving about 1/2 inch connected at one end.
- Invert the cereal treat onto a cutting board and peel off the plastic wrap. Cut into 12 wedges. Make a hole in the rounded edge of each wedge with a skewer and insert the candy to look like a carrot top.
STIR-FRIED CUMIN CARROTS
Pair lightly spiced baby carrots with a zesty lemon, shallot, cumin and coriander dressing to make this fabulous side dish - a great accompaniment to your Sunday roast
Provided by Tom Kerridge
Categories Side dish
Time 20m
Yield Serves 8-10
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Mix all the dressing ingredients together and set aside.
- Heat the oil in a wok, then add the carrots. Stir-fry for 3-4 mins until lightly charred, then add the garlic, cumin, chilli and a large pinch of salt. Cook for 2 mins more. Turn off the heat, toss through the dressing and a few chopped carrot tops, then serve.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 95 calories, Fat 9 grams fat, SaturatedFat 1 grams saturated fat, Carbohydrate 3 grams carbohydrates, Sugar 2 grams sugar, Fiber 2 grams fiber, Protein 1 grams protein, Sodium 0.1 milligram of sodium
STIR-FRIED CARROTS
For a colorful side dish that's as good for you as it is good, Grace Yaskovic cooks up these fast and fail-proof carrots with rosemary fresh from her garden. "It's my hubby Tom's favorite way to do carrots," she shares, "and it just happens to be healthy, too!"
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Side Dishes
Time 20m
Yield 4 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- In a large skillet or wok, stir-fry carrots in oil until crisp-tender. Stir in the broth, rosemary and pepper.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; simmer, uncovered, for 2-3 minutes or until liquid is reduced.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 106 calories, Fat 4g fat (1g saturated fat), Cholesterol 0 cholesterol, Sodium 176mg sodium, Carbohydrate 18g carbohydrate (11g sugars, Fiber 5g fiber), Protein 2g protein. Diabetic Exchanges
COCONUT CHICKEN STIR FRY
Creamy coconut milk and chicken kicked up with a strong assortment of spices. Serve over rice or pasta. I also like to use this as a filling for wraps or pita bread.
Provided by greystonecooks
Categories World Cuisine Recipes Asian
Time 55m
Yield 4
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- Melt butter in large frying pan over medium heat.
- Cook and stir the cumin seeds in butter until fragrant, about 1 minute.
- Stir chicken into the skillet with cumin seeds, and cook and stir until chicken is no longer pink in the center and juices run clear, 5 to 8 minutes. Drain any excess juices, if any.
- Pour vegetable oil into skillet with chicken, and heat oil until sizzling.
- Mix in onion, carrots, garlic, ginger, red pepper flakes, honey, ground cumin, cinnamon, curry powder, salt, and black pepper to the pan; cook until onions are translucent and carrots done, 5 to 8 minutes.
- Stir in coconut milk and simmer until flavors have blended, about 10 minutes.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 657.1 calories, Carbohydrate 14.2 g, Cholesterol 159.7 mg, Fat 45.3 g, Fiber 3.6 g, Protein 50.6 g, SaturatedFat 28.5 g, Sodium 156.3 mg, Sugar 5.1 g

STIR-FRIED CARROTS AND GARLIC
Categories Garlic Vegetable Side Sauté Vegetarian High Fiber Wheat/Gluten-Free Carrot Spring Gourmet
Yield Serves 2
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Halve carrot pieces lengthwise and cut crosswise into 1/8-inch-thick slices. In a heavy medium skillet heat oil over moderately high heat until hot but not smoking and stir-fry carrots until they begin to turn golden. Add garlic and stir-fry 30 seconds. Add water and butter and simmer, covered, until carrots are just tender, about 3 minutes. Boil carrots, uncovered, until most of liquid is evaporated. Stir in lemon juice and salt and pepper to taste.

GRATED CARROT STIRFRY | CARROT PORIYAL WITH COCONUT
From vidhyashomecooking.com
5/5 (4)Total Time 30 minsCategory Entree, Side DishCalories 66 per serving
- Heat the oil in a pan and when the oil is hot, add the mustard seeds, urad dal, hing, and dried red chilies. Let the mustard seeds splutter.
- Then add the curry leaves and saute for 30 seconds. Now add the grated carrots, salt, turmeric powder, and sambar powder. Mix well.
- Cover and cook for 4 minutes and then remove the lid and cook for 4 to 5 minutes until the moisture is absorbed. You can cook the grated carrots in less than 10 to 12 minutes.
- Now add the grated coconut and mix well. Cook for two minutes over low heat and switch off the heat. That's it. Carrot poriyal is ready.
